Your Mission:
This Enterprise Operations (EO) position supports the Lockheed Martin Space division located at the Huntsville, AL facility. The primary responsibility of the Engineering Tools Systems Administrator is to deploy and maintain Model Based Enterprise Applications in a classified environment. This includes working closely with larger enterprise team to ensure applications stay current with deployments on unclassified environment. This IT professional will ensure that the Lockheed Martin IT systems/applications are managed, controlled, and liant with the Security Technical Implementation Guide (STIG) and Risk Management Framework (RMF). This role will be responsible for Engineering Tools implementations, upgrades, operation, and maintenance, troubleshooting hardware and software problems, creation of domain accounts, password issues and service request in the support of closed environments (Servers, Workstations, and Storage). They will assist users with resolving technical issues with applications, connectivity and other IT related issues, as well as assist with Information Assurance, performing environmental vulnerability scans, remediation of vulnerabilities and system hardening. The selected candidate will ensure that all Lockheed Martin assets and software are properly accounted for, managed, and controlled.
This is a non-teleuting position including some off-shift hours, weekends and occasional travel. U.S. Citizenship is required at this facility. The position supports a 7 X 24 weekly on-call rotation.
